Journal of Crystal Growth, Vol.287, No.2, 478-482, 2006
Laser-induced damage mechanisms and improvement of optical qualities of bulk potassium dihydrogen phosphate crystals
Large-aperture potassium dihydrogen phosphate (KDP) crystals are unique candidates for Pockels cells and frequency-doubling devices used in inertial confinement fusion (ICF). However, the low damage threshold of KDP greatly limits the application in all fields. This paper reviews the studies of laser-induced damage mechanisms of KDP in recent years. In addition, our viewpoints about the paths to improve the optical qualities are also discussed. (c) 2005 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.
